Re: Cogeco Analog Only ChannelsIt is a true cutoff with no remaining analog. The partial cutoff like what you described already happened two years ago. Everything from 2 through 115 will be digital QAMs or DOCSIS.
This is happening in Hamilton and parts of Halton Region. I expect it will be rolled out in other areas shortly thereafter. |

The CRTC required cable BDUs to continue to transmit a limited number of basic channels until a certain threshold of digital penetration had been reached.
Either that threshold has been met, or they no longer have that requirement. |
